Andrew heads to the afternoon jumps meeting at Lingfield for his two recommended bets/trades on Thursday, February 22nd.
This 2m4f mares’ handicap chase could be ripe for a minor upset as ANNIE MAGIC, put in as the even-money favourite on Wednesday afternoon, is just one from eight under rules, while second-favourite LAZY SUNDAY tends to jump out to her right, albeit she did so in this race 12 months ago and still won it. The trip looks on the short side for the first-time blinkered SO SAID I and the value call looks to be Chris Gordon’s SWINCOMBE FLEAT. She was pulled up on her stable debut in December but that was when 66-1 for a Listed contest and she’s two from three on her second start of the season. CAMULUS changed hands for £105,000 after his close second to Nick Rockett in an Irish point back in October 2021 though their careers have taken very different paths since. The winner went on to land four of his first seven starts under rules, including a Grade 2 novices’ hurdle, while the runner-up drew a blank in seven starts for Christian Williams, despite often attracting market support. He hasn’t been seen since his Taunton sixth last spring but has joined Venetia Williams since that effort and can make a winning start for his new handler off what could be a very generous mark of 95.
